The JDSU FBP-P7 is a video inspection probe microscope engineered for precise examination of fiber optic connector end-faces. It delivers switchable magnification of 250x and 500x with NTSC video output via a 4-pin connector, enabling field technicians and laboratory personnel to verify connector cleanliness and integrity. Integrated LED illumination and manual focus control ensure consistent, sharp imaging across diverse inspection scenarios.
Technical Specifications
• Magnification: 250x / 500x (switchable)
• Video Output: NTSC standard
• Video Connector: 4-pin type
• Illumination: Integrated LED system
• Focus Control: Manual adjustment
• Objective Lens: High-resolution design for fiber optic inspection
• Sensor Type: CCD or CMOS (revision-dependent)

– Compatibility & Integration
• Inspects various fiber optic connector types including LC, SC, FC, and ST (adapter tips may be required)
• Standalone video inspection device; requires external NTSC-compatible monitor or recording equipment
• DC power input via dedicated connector
